Bowlers, de Silva guide Lanka to eight-wicket win over Zimbabwe in ODI tri-series

Sri Lankan bowlers produced a brilliant performance before opener Dhananjaya de Silva struck an unbeaten half-century to guide their side to a comprehensive eight-wicket win over Zimbabwe in the opening match of the ODI tri-series at the Harare Sports Club here on Monday.

After being asked to bat first, Zimbabwe batting line-up failed to counter Lanka's bowling attack and were eventually bundled out for mere 154 runs.

Peter Moor (47) and Graeme Cremer (unbeaten at 31) were the only batsmen to provide his side with some resistance.

Asela Gunaratne was the pick of the bowlers for Lanka as he finished with the figures of three for 21. Suranga Lakmal,Nuwan Pradeep and Suranga Lakmal scalped two wickets each while Sachith Pathiranaalso chipped in with a wicket each.

In reply, de Silva struck a 78-run knock, including 12 boundaries, besides sharing a crucial 84-run partnership with Niroshan Dickwella for the second wicket to help the visitors chased down the target in 24.3 overs.

The second match of the triangular series will be played between Sri Lanka and West Indies at the same venue on Wednesday.
